PUBLIC NOTICE NO. 55/2002 Date : 07.05.2002

Sub : Examination norms for export goods at port of export – reg.

1. Attention of all officers/filed formations / trade is invited to Circular No. 6/2000-Cus dated 23rd January, 2002, on the above subject.

The recommendation of the Export Promotion Board (EPB) regarding reduction in percentage of examination of Export consignments for faster clearance have been carefully examined by the Government, and it has been decided to revise the examination norms, keeping in view the quantum of incentives, value of export goods, the country of destination etc. Since the assessment of S/Bills in CFS (Mulund) is still being done manually, it will not be feasible to implement the examination norms in respect of export under Drawback/DEPB/EPCG/DEEC Schemes as contemplated in the above said circular which is for EDI assessment.

2. However, for free S/bills i.e. where there are no export incentives, no examination will be carried out except where there is specific intelligence.

3. Notwithstanding anything contained above, any export consignment can be examined by the Customs (even 100% examination), if there is any specific intelligence in respect of the said consignment. Further, to test the compliance by the trade, once in three months a higher percentage of consignments (say for example, all the first 50 consignments or a batch of consecutive 100 consignments presented for examination in a particular day) would be taken up for examination. Out of the consignments selected for examination a minimum of two packages, with a maximum of 5% of packages (subject to a maximum of 20 packages from a consignment) would be taken up for checking / examination.
